Descripción
Sumario:In the first part of this article we deal with the existence of at least three non-trivial weak solutions of a nonlocal problem with nonstandard growth involving a nonlocal Robin type boundary condition. The second part of the article is devoted to study eigenvalues and minimizers of several nonlocal problems for the fractional g-Laplacian (-Δg)s with different boundary conditions, namely, Dirichlet, Neumann and Robin.
